Abstract :Human milk has many advantages for the development of the breast-fed baby, among vitamins A, C and E, which are essential as an antioxidant defense. In newborn infants, oxidative stress is important due to the immaturity of the antioxidant defense mechanisms and the digestive system. It is well known that the components of breast milk are not constant throughout the 24 hour period. This variation can depend on the mother`s diet during this period. The aim of the study was to analyze the antioxidant capacity of the human milk throughout the 24 hour period, and to study the antioxidant changes between day and night period.
